Re: Wie rekonstruiert man /usr ?
Werner Mahr <werner@vollstreckernet.de> writes:
> Am Samstag, 19. Juni 2004 12:10 schrieb Rüdiger Noack:
>> Nicht ganz. Mit Backticks kannst du nicht verschachteln.
>
> Was generell gesehen ein Grund wäre Klammern zu nehmen
aber nicht stimmt:
hcz@hczim:~$ echo `echo \`echo hallo\``
hallo
und sich beliebig tief weiter schachteln lässt:
hcz@hczim:~$ echo `echo \`echo \\\`echo hallo\\\`\``
hallo
Schön ist natürlich was anderes. Ich bevorzuge auch $(...), wenn's
nicht sehr auf Portabilität ankommt.
> Aber jetz weiß ich immernoch nicht wofür das Dollarzeichen ist.
"$(" wird nunmal so von der shell-Syntax für command substitution
vorgesehen. Da gibt es kein tieferes "warum".
Gruß,
Heike
Reply to: